Abstract
Nowadays Vehicular Ad hoc Networks (VANETs) receive important attention in the scientific and commercial fields due to the increasing number of devices and applications concentrating on safety, efficiency and infotainment in transportation infrastructure. One of the most promising applications is the streaming of video data which presents a suitable tool especially for warning drivers and preventing dangers on roads. However, video streaming over vehicular environment is a daunting task due to high movement of vehicles and the specific requirements of video data in terms of performances and quality of service (QoS)/ quality of experience (QoE). To this end, this paper presents a survey of video streaming techniques in vehicular networks and discusses the different QoS/QoE related to video streaming issues. A comparative study of QoS/ QoE aware video streaming schemes classified according to the technique used is elaborated. Furthermore, major challenges in video streaming are identified as future trends of research.
